In this gripping narrative, we follow the final moments of a notorious female gang leader who lies mortally wounded after a harrowing confrontation with law enforcement. As her time runs out, she decides to tell her story to a dispassionate police officer who stands nearby.With every labored breath, our protagonist recounts her rise from an impoverished background to the head of a criminal empire. We see how circumstances forced her hand and shaped her into a ruthless leader, making questionable choices along the way.
